Форум Flasher.ru

Форум Flasher.ru (http://www.flasher.ru/forum/index.php)
-   ActionScript 3.0 (http://www.flasher.ru/forum/forumdisplay.php?f=83)
-   -   Пересекание двух объектов (http://www.flasher.ru/forum/showthread.php?t=189346)

says 11.12.2012 22:09

Пересекание двух объектов
 
Здравствуйте.
Двигаются 2 объекта,какой метод реализует определение,пересекаются ли эти объекты или нет
(Можно какой либо простенький примерчик)

GBee 11.12.2012 22:21

http://help.adobe.com/ru_RU/FlashPla...itTestObject()

says 11.12.2012 22:30

Нет,ну это понятно,это рамки,а методы на форму самого объекта есть?
У меня объект клякса,мне надо,что бы когда другая клякса пересекает её,выполнялись мои интсрукции.

strangedk 12.12.2012 01:25

А вы пробовали вообще?

GBee 12.12.2012 01:29

Методов нет. Есть геометрия и прочие извращения через битмапу.

strangedk 12.12.2012 02:00

Не о том речь. Прозрачные коллизии разумеется можно придумать. Просто постановка вопроса возмутила.

RigidFlasher 12.12.2012 09:10

http://demiart.ru/forum/index.php?showtopic=123270 - вот тут про это неплохо написано. Пересечение двух объектов абсолютно произвольной формы. Там при пересечении двух объектов неправильной формы (звездочек) они подсвечиваются. Вы можете написать свой код вместо наложения фильтра свечения.

Hauts 12.12.2012 09:26

Кстати, says, если на http://demiart.ru не пускает, посмотрите копию яндекса. Это так, на всякий случай.

says 13.12.2012 00:05

Цитата:

Сообщение от Hauts (Сообщение 1109304)
Кстати, says, если на http://demiart.ru не пускает, посмотрите копию яндекса. Это так, на всякий случай.

Спасибище,где ж вы раньше были?!

Добавлено через 4 минуты
Цитата:

Сообщение от strangedk (Сообщение 1109259)
А вы пробовали вообще?

что я должен был пробовать?!Я вопрос задаю какой метод реализует мою проблему,наверное я не пробовал

я изначально вообще рассчитывал координату каждого пикселя первого объекта,заливал их в массив лихими способами,просчитывал каждую секунду координаты всех точек второго объекта занося их так же в массив попарно и сравнивал элементы 2-ух массивов

результат долго и очень уныло,с учетом что я работал с прямоугольником и окружностью.

Добавлено через 8 минут
Цитата:

Сообщение от strangedk (Сообщение 1109265)
Не о том речь. Прозрачные коллизии разумеется можно придумать. Просто постановка вопроса возмутила.

Помогли бы лучше чем то полезным.Ваше возмущение по поводу моей постановки вопроса очень важно для меня,теперь я не смогу уснуть,зная что вы недовольны.

vorodis2 13.12.2012 04:20

Самое быстрое будет Вот это
http://napephys.com/samples.html#swf-BodyFromGraphic
плюс вот это
http://napephys.com/samples.html#swf-Viewports

Ну я бы так сделал.


Часовой пояс GMT +4, время: 19:40.

Copyright © 1999-2008 Flasher.ru. All rights reserved.
Работает на vBulletin®. Copyright ©2000 - 2026, Jelsoft Enterprises Ltd. Перевод: zCarot
Администрация сайта не несёт ответственности за любую предоставленную посетителями информацию. Подробнее см. Правила.